Output d5fb968ef8daafb9c22e8ef4c7140dc8351f1f64017e5fc432cbad516fd316b7:6

value
19292184
script pubkey
OP_0 OP_PUSHBYTES_20 58f363dde0340fbaa333ae0b6f9289cc05c9f488
address
ltc1qtrek8h0qxs8m4gen4c9kly5feszunayggc24fp
transaction
d5fb968ef8daafb9c22e8ef4c7140dc8351f1f64017e5fc432cbad516fd316b7
spent
true